Did anyone that was accepted ED get any merit money?

The website says “applying under the Early Decision I or II deadline is neither an advantage nor a disadvantage in the merit scholarship selection process.”

Just wondering if there are really any merit scholarships given in ED and if so, how much?

Great question! I am curious as well!

Just wondering if there are really any merit scholarships given in ED and if so, how much?

Most definitely. ED1 (last year). $25k per year.

1 Like

That is great to know. Thanks for sharing. Any idea of the range of stats for those that received merit in ED?

Mine got 24K in merit. ED acceptance. The rest was FA.

My son is ED1 for Fall 2022 and got merit money. We did not expect it at all and didn’t even notice it at first when he got the email acceptance. $25/year.

1 Like

3.8 unweighted - Mostly A’s for all 4 years, about 5 A-'s and 1 B and B+ (year end grades).
2-4 honors or Ap’s per year
Test Optional

Anyone deferred from ED1? I sent my letter of continued interest today but not my semester one grades for my senior year because they arent the best … do I still have a good shot? 88% GPA (school doesn’t do 4 point scale or ranking), test optional, tons of EC business-related (business major), 5 AP classes, jobs/internships in business field, 4 dual enrollment college classes, ballet dancer, and wrote my essay about passion for business! My only worry is that my GPA is a little low… hopes are up though!!

In general with any deferral you need to put your best foot forward and send then as much as you can showing that you still really want to be there and why they really need to have you there. With grades - if you were deferred to RD then your school is going to have to send a midyear report to the school. The grades will be part of your total package. Hard to know what will happen past that part.
